Cleaning Up World War 2’s Legacy On The Seafloor With Robots

Until the 1970s, a very common method to dispose of unneeded munitions was to simply tip them off the side of a ship. This means that everything from grenades to chemical weapons have been languish…

Larry Connor, a 74-year-old real estate billionaire and amateur adventurer from Ohio, is gearing up for an extraordinary underwater voyage to the Titanic shipwreck in 2026. Teaming up with Patrick Lahey, co-founder of Triton Submarines, Connor is spearheading the creation of a cutting-edge acrylic-hulled submersible.
